Q:How does Yamato Transport work?
Yamato Transport's luggage forwarding ( TA-Q-BIN ) makes travel in Japan hands-free by delivering your large bags ahead to hotels, airports, or other locations, usually with next-day service, letting you travel light on trains. You drop off luggage at hotels, convenience stores, or Yamato offices, fill out a purple waybill with the destination address (hotel, airport, etc.) and desired delivery date, pay, and it arrives by the next day, often with options for same-day delivery to certain areas or for specific items like skis/golf clubs.
Q:What is the cheapest international shipping from Japan?
Japan Post's International Parcel Delivery is the cheapest international shipping from Japan via surface mail. Japan Post's International Parcel Delivery via SAL (Economy Air) is the second cheapest option.
